Output 3efdc0b13d4d91698a116faa737fb7f479a552941bca895a5d92bcc9bdc67ddc:3

value
2520492567
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72a9b605694cb74762d0968357a36892a0db7a98 OP_EQUALVERIFY OP_CHECKSIG
address
1BTHLbdXb32xKsDpeZ6ydkeH9hjvgvLcsa
transaction
3efdc0b13d4d91698a116faa737fb7f479a552941bca895a5d92bcc9bdc67ddc
spent
true